    Mark Wahlberg's life story is a captivating narrative of transformation and resilience. He was born on June 5, 1971, in Dorchester, Massachusetts, a neighborhood known for its working-class roots and strong sense of community. Understanding this context is crucial because it laid the foundation for the values and work ethic that would later define his success.

    Wahlberg's early life was marked by challenges. He was the youngest of nine children in a family that faced economic hardship. Growing up in a large family in a tough neighborhood, he was exposed to various influences, some positive and some that led him down a troubled path. These experiences, however difficult, played a significant role in shaping his character and instilling in him a drive to overcome adversity. He didn't graduate high school until later in life, obtaining his diploma in 2013.

    His early involvement with music as Marky Mark and the Funky Bunch provided him with his first taste of fame. The group's hit song "Good Vibrations" catapulted them to the top of the Billboard charts and introduced Wahlberg to a national audience. However, his transition from music to acting was not without its challenges. Many initially dismissed him as just another pop star trying to cash in on his fame.

    Despite these challenges, Wahlberg was determined to prove himself as a serious actor. He began taking acting classes and honing his craft, landing small roles in films like Renaissance Man (1994) and The Basketball Diaries (1995). These early roles allowed him to gain valuable experience and demonstrate his potential to casting directors and audiences alike. His breakthrough role came in 1997 with the film Boogie Nights, where he played the role of Dirk Diggler, a young man who becomes a star in the adult film industry. The film was a critical and commercial success, and Wahlberg's performance was widely praised, solidifying his status as a rising star in Hollywood.

    Following Boogie Nights, Wahlberg continued to take on challenging and diverse roles, showcasing his versatility as an actor. He starred in films such as Three Kings (1999), The Perfect Storm (2000), and Planet of the Apes (2001), each of which further cemented his reputation as a leading man. In addition to his acting career, Wahlberg also ventured into producing, forming his own production company, Closest to the Hole Productions, which later became Leverage Entertainment. Through his production company, he has produced a number of successful films and television shows, including Entourage, Boardwalk Empire, and The Fighter. His success as a producer has allowed him to have more creative control over his projects and to bring stories to the screen that he is passionate about.

    Q: What is Mark Wahlberg's full name? A: Mark Robert Michael Wahlberg.

    Q: What was Mark Wahlberg's first acting role? A: His first credited film role was in Renaissance Man (1994).

    Q: Has Mark Wahlberg ever been nominated for an Oscar? A: Yes, he has been nominated twice: once for Best Supporting Actor in The Departed and once as a producer for Best Picture for The Fighter.

    Q: What are some of Mark Wahlberg's most well-known movies? A: Some of his most well-known movies include Boogie Nights, The Departed, The Fighter, Ted, and the Transformers franchise.

    Q: Does Mark Wahlberg have any siblings in the entertainment industry? A: Yes, his brother Donnie Wahlberg is also a successful actor and singer, known for being a member of the band New Kids on the Block.

    Q: What is Mark Wahlberg's production company called? A: It was originally called Closest to the Hole Productions, but later became Leverage Entertainment.

    Q: What is Mark Wahlberg's religion? A: He is a devout Catholic and has spoken openly about the importance of his faith.

    Q: Where did Mark Wahlberg grow up? A: He grew up in Dorchester, Massachusetts.
